#243023 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#243023 is composed of 14.1% red, 18.8%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.1% yellow and 81.2%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 15.7% and a lightness of 16.3%. #243023 color hex could be obtained by blending #486046 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#243023 color description : Very dark (mostly black) lime green.
#243023 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#243023 has RGB values of R:36, G:48,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 2371619.
